Storm Damage and Tree Failure

Somerset’s location means it sees its share of significant storms, and even trees that appear healthy can fail under sustained high winds. Common emergency situations we deal with include:

  • Trees or large limbs fallen onto buildings, vehicles or boundary structures
  • Trees blocking roads, driveways or access routes
  • Partially uprooted trees leaning against structures or other trees
  • Large branches hanging or suspended in the canopy following a storm
  • Trees or branches brought down onto power lines or fencing

In all of these situations, the immediate concern is to make the area safe. Where trees have fallen onto structures or services, we will liaise with you and any other relevant parties to ensure the work is carried out safely and in the right sequence.

What to Do in a Tree Emergency

If a tree has fallen or is in immediate danger of causing injury or damage, the first step is to keep people clear of the area. Do not attempt to move or cut a tree that is resting on a structure, vehicle or overhead cable without professional assistance — the position of the tree may be providing temporary support, and disturbing it can make the situation significantly worse.

Follow-Up Work After an Emergency

Once the immediate hazard has been dealt with, it is often worth commissioning a broader assessment of nearby trees — particularly if the failed tree showed no obvious advance signs of distress. Sudden failure can sometimes indicate an underlying site condition, disease or root issue that could affect other trees in the same area.
